聯成電腦技術論壇

 找回密碼
 註冊
搜索
查看: 1123|回復: 2

有關hard link 的問題

[複製鏈接]
發表於 2006-5-18 11:13:04 | 顯示全部樓層 |閱讀模式
請問老師:
老師上課時曾說過建立hand link 時無論建立幾個檔名inode table
都只會佔用一個node且共用同一個data block 但是檔案名稱不佔用node也不佔用data block 的空間,那檔案名稱是存在何處?
頭像被屏蔽
發表於 2006-5-18 17:26:44 | 顯示全部樓層
提示: 作者被禁止或刪除 內容自動屏蔽
 樓主| 發表於 2006-5-18 19:50:51 | 顯示全部樓層

有關hard link 的問題

謝謝老師:
文中有提到hard link 的長度為 8 bytes + 檔案名稱的長度,建立hard link則增加一個 directory entry,假若建立的數量超過則會在多延伸出一個data block來紀錄更多的 hard link .
hard link 只能指向同一分割區裡面的檔案,因為每個檔案系統都有它自己一系列的inode,兩個不同的檔案系統可能有相同的 inode number,這就好像好像老師所解釋的兩間旅館可以有相同的門牌號碼,但一個門牌號碼的房間卻可以住好幾個人.



不知道我理解的對不對?!
如果上述是正確的那我就沒有問題了!
您需要登錄後才可以回帖 登錄 | 註冊

本版積分規則

小黑屋|Archiver|手機版|聯成電腦技術論壇

GMT+8, 2024-11-15 06:00

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回復 返回頂部 返回列表